What are Cereals?


Open in App
Solution

Cereal

  1. A cereal is any grass cultivated for the edible components of its grain.
  2. These are produced in large quantities and provide a large amount of food worldwide than any other crop.
  3. These are therefore termed as staple crops.
  4. Cereals are rich in vitamins, proteins, carbohydrates, minerals, fats and oil.
  5. They are composed of bran, germ and endosperm.
